This bouquet appears as a serene composition of pastel blooms, as though it has just been set on a windowsill overlooking the leafy corners of St Luke's, bathed in gentle daytime light. The roses are the first to catch the eye: pastel pink and softly rounded, each bloom layered with velvety petals that curl inwards to form graceful spirals. Around them, pale peach and blush gerberas open like quiet sunbursts, their wide, satiny petals forming clean circles that introduce a modern, graphic note to the arrangement. Threaded between these statement flowers is a fine mist of white gypsophila, so light and airy it resembles tiny drops of dew suspended in the air, giving the whole bouquet a dreamy softness. White chrysanthemums, with their tightly packed petals and firm, rounded forms, sit slightly lower and towards the edges, adding structure and a crisp clarity that balances the more romantic textures. The colour palette remains firmly in the pastel family-whisper-soft pinks, creamy peaches, and fresh whites-creating an atmosphere of optimism and calm, like a bright but quiet morning around Old Street and Bath Street. The stems are gathered neatly, suggesting a careful, professional hand, yet the overall impression is relaxed, like flowers freshly gathered from a spring garden. Delight someone special with our 6 Month Flower Subscription from Florist St Luke's. Receive six beautifully arranged bouquets of fresh, seasonal flowers, delivered once a month to a home or office in St Luke's and across the UK. Each bouquet is hand-crafted by our expert florists, finished with premium gift wrap, and presented in our signature Handy Flowers box.

Your subscription includes FREE delivery and a complimentary card with your personal message, making it effortless to celebrate birthdays, anniversaries or simply brighten their day. We guarantee 5 days of freshness, with blooms sent in bud so they last longer and can be enjoyed as they open. Choose from three bouquet sizes to suit your budget and preferences.

Select your preferred first delivery date and we'll send each bouquet on the first Monday of the month, ensuring a regular surprise of luxury blooms. With reliable courier delivery and clear care instructions and flower food included, our 6 month bouquet subscription is a thoughtful, premium gift that keeps on giving.
